  14. You'll still have drone with the 50 Delta. It's still a chambered muffler. It may not be as bad as a 40 but it will still have some. The only mufflers with zero drone are straight thru designs. Sent from my iPhone using Tapatalk

  21. I pulled 30hp over stock with a custom street tune from my local dyno shop. Minimal changes and the outcome was day and night. Trucks a whole new animal. Changed up the shift point and tc lockups and that made the biggest difference Sent from my iPhone using Tapatalk
